How does the Train to Gain service work?
Train to Gain is the national skills Service that support employers of all sizes and in all sectors like you to improve the skills of your employees as a route to improving your business performance. The Service offers skills advice on everything from Investors in People, basic skills through to leadership and management training.
Because different sized businesses face different challenges, the help you receive reflects the needs of the business. For example those employers with 5,000 or more employees will receive advice from the National Employer Service.
The business sector you operate in also faces its own unique challenges and so the skills advice and support you will be given will take this into account.

Why do I need advice from a Business Link Adviser, college or training provider?
Organising and implementing training can be challenging and time-consuming for employers. An independent Business Link Adviser, or college or training provider takes on much of the hard work, identifying quality courses, provision and business support, helping you schedule your training and/or business support to minimise disruption to your business.

Can Business Link Advisers recommend sector-specific training?
Train to Gain works with the Sector Skills Councils (SSCs) to identify the specific skills needs of each business sector. Your Business Link Adviser will have the expertise to offer sector-specific skills advice.
Can I access Train to Gain via a college or training provider, rather than using a Business Link Adviser?
To access Train to Gain services you can use any college or training provider which been contracted by the LSC.
